
Windowsの更新ファイルやMicrosoft Storeアプリを効率的にダウンロードするための仕組みが「Delivery Optimization(配信の最適化)」です。このサービスは、P2P(ピアツーピア)技術を活用して、ネットワーク負荷を軽減しながら高速な配信を実現します。
本記事では、Delivery Optimizationサービスの役割や設定方法、トラブルが起きた際の対処法をわかりやすく解説します。
目次
サービスの基本情報
- サービス名:Delivery Optimization
- 内部名:DoSvc
- 実行ファイル:
svchost.exe
- スタートアップの種類:自動(遅延開始)
- 対応OS:Windows 10 / 11
サービスの概要
Delivery Optimizationは、Windows Update や Microsoft Store からのアプリ・更新プログラムなどのコンテンツ配信を効率化するサービスです。
P2P配信により、同じネットワーク内の他のPCやインターネット上のPCからデータを取得することで、ダウンロード時間の短縮とネットワーク帯域の最適化を実現します。
主な用途と機能
- 更新プログラムやアプリの高速配信
Windows UpdateやStoreのアプリを効率的に取得 - P2P配信によるネットワーク最適化
自分のPC以外からもファイルを受け取り、ダウンロード時間を短縮 - グループポリシーや設定アプリから細かく制御可能
通信制限やP2Pの範囲なども指定可能
サービスの設定方法

- スタートメニューから「サービス」と検索して起動
- 一覧から「Delivery Optimization」を選択
- ダブルクリックで「プロパティ」を開く
- 「スタートアップの種類」や「状態」を確認・変更可能
有効化/無効化の手順
一部機能(Windows UpdateやStoreダウンロード)に影響が出るため、無効化は非推奨です。
- サービス一覧で「Delivery Optimization」をダブルクリック
- 「スタートアップの種類」を「自動(遅延開始)」「手動」「無効」から選択
- 状態が「停止中」の場合は「開始」をクリック
推奨設定とその理由
- 推奨設定:自動(遅延開始)
- 理由: 更新のたびに起動するため、常時動作する必要はありません。P2P通信を活用することでネットワークへの負担を軽減できます。
よくあるトラブルと対処法
トラブル事例
- 更新プログラムのダウンロードが極端に遅い
- Microsoft Storeからのダウンロードが止まる
- データ使用量が異常に多くなる
解決手順
- サービスの状態確認と再起動
「サービス」アプリでDelivery Optimizationが動作中か確認し、必要に応じて再起動 - Windows Updateトラブルシューティングの実行
設定 → システム → トラブルシューティング → Windows Updateを選択 - 配信の最適化の設定変更
設定 → Windows Update → 配信の最適化 → 詳細オプションで帯域制限を設定
関連サービスや補足情報
サービス名 | 役割 | 推奨設定 |
---|---|---|
Windows Update | 更新ファイルの取得 | 自動 |
Background Intelligent Transfer Service | バックグラウンド転送支援 | 手動 |
Windows Installer | アプリのインストール支援 | 手動 |
FAQセクション
Q1:Delivery Optimizationは無効化しても問題ない?
A1: 一部の更新やダウンロードに失敗する恐れがあるため、無効化は推奨されません。
Q2:他のPCからデータを受け取るのが不安です
A2: 設定で「ローカルネットワークのPCのみ」と制限できます。P2Pが不要な場合は機能を制限可能です。
関連リンク
まとめ
Delivery Optimizationは、Windowsの更新やアプリ配信を効率化するための重要なサービスです。P2P配信によりネットワークの負荷を軽減し、ダウンロード速度を改善します。基本設定のままで問題ありませんが、必要に応じて通信制限や再起動などの対処を行いましょう。

最後までお読みいただきありがとうございます。
コメント